EXECUTIVE SUMMARY
The elementary program began 15 years ago with six schools participating and grew to 141 schools participating last year. This year we are expecting 144 elementary schools to compete in the battle, which is an exciting and fun way to foster good reading habits.
During the school year students read a total of eighteen preselected titles, which are the current Sunshine State Young Readers titles. In the spring students are given a written qualifying test and, based on the results, a team of four students comprise the class battle team. Class teams compete against one another at a local battle held at the school. The winning team from each school participates in the area battle held at the Tampa Convention Center. The winning team from each of the seven areas then competes in the district battle held in the School Board Auditorium in the ROSSAC Building on May 27, 2010. All battles include title and author questions, which focus on the plot, characters, and setting of each book.
The purpose of the Battle of the Books Program is to encourage recreational reading, to offer a variety of types of literature, to increase familiarity with different authors, and to share books through written and oral expression. Research has found that students who participate in free voluntary or recreational reading do as well or better on reading comprehension tests than students whose only source of reading is classroom reading instruction. It has also been proven that reading as a leisure activity is the best predictor of comprehension, vocabulary, and fluency.
